Understanding Co-employment Human Resource Organizations: Advantages & Drawbacks
A Staffing Employer Provider (PEO) can present considerable benefits for small enterprises, but it's crucial to completely weigh these against the connected drawbacks. Primarily, PEOs deliver opportunity to economies of scope, allowing smaller businesses to gain competitive insurance plans, retirement packages, and workers' insurance at more affordable prices. They also manage complex HR processes, like compensation, government compliance, and exposure mitigation, allowing the business to dedicate on its core activities. However, fees for PEO assistance can be substantial, and companies relinquish some amount of authority over their human resource processes. Consequently, a thorough price analysis and careful review of contractual are completely essential before committing into a PEO partnership.
